Have you ever wondered how a falling cat always seems to land on its feet? So have some of the most important scientists of the past 150 years. Wth the aid of videos and photos, physicist and cat parent Greg Gbur walks us through some of the history and science behind the ability known as "cat-turning," "the cat-righting reflex," and the "cat flip," and highlights how cats have been causing mischief in science for 300 years and counting. Greg Gbur is a professor of physics and optical science at the University of North Carolina at Charlotte. He has a long-running blog on physics, the history of science, and weird fiction at Skulls in the Stars, and his writing has appeared in several compiled volumes of the best online science writing. He is also a dedicated cat parent, with six cats at home.
